Efficiency is advantageous to consumers who can obtain what they need … WebMcDonaldization is a concept used by George Ritzer. In his book, The McDonaldization of Society (1993), he describes that McDonaldization appears when a culture acquires a fast-food restaurant’s characteristics. WebFeb 20, 2024 · According to Ritzer, McDonaldization is comprised of four main components: efficiency, calculability, predictability, and control. The first one, efficiency, is geared toward the minimization of time as the … WebDec 29, 2024 · According to Ritzer, McDonaldization is comprised of four main components: efficiency, calculability, predictability, and control. The first one, efficiency, is geared toward the minimization of time as the optimal method for accomplishing a task.
